PUBLIC IMPROVEMENT CONTRACT <br /> BETWEEN: The City of Eugene, an Oregon <br /> Municipal Corporation (City) <br /> AND; Grant's Landscape Service a Division of Rexius (Contractor} <br /> Forest By-Products, Inc. <br /> CONTRACT NO.: 2004-04 <br /> JOB NO.: 4028 <br /> PROJECT: OAKMONT PARK DEVELOPMENT AT 2295 OAKMONT WAY <br /> RECITALS <br /> Contractor was the successful bidder for construction of the improvement described in this contract <br /> and more specifically described in the bid documents for the project. The bid documents consist of, but <br /> are not limited to, plans, contractor's proposal, standard specifications and special specifications, all of <br /> which are on file in the office of 244 E Broadway, Eugene, Oregon (Bid Documents), and permits. <br /> AGREEMENT <br /> 1. Work to be Performed. Contractor agrees to furnish alI labor, material and equipment for and to <br /> construct the improvement listed above (the Project}, according to the Bid Documents (the "Work"). <br /> See attached Exhibit "A". <br /> 2. Time of Commencement and Completion. Contractor will commence the Work not later than 5 <br /> days after City gives its written notice to proceed, and shall complete the Work within the time <br /> stated in the bid proposal. <br /> 3. Contract Sum. The Contract Sum is $318,248.02, which consists of unit prices bid by Contractor <br /> multiplied by estimated quantities, together with lump sum amounts for portions of the Work, as <br /> described on the Bid Proposal attached hereto. The actual sum payable to Contractor for the Work <br /> shall be based on lump sum amounts and actual quantities. <br /> 4. Progress Payments/Retainage. City shall make progress payments monthly as the Work <br /> progresses. Payments shall be based upon estimates of the Work completed and approved by City. <br /> Progress payments shall not be considered an acceptance or approval of any of the Work or a waiver <br /> of any defects therein. City may reserve as retainage from progress payments an amount not to <br /> exceed five percent of the payment, Contractor shall have the right to deposit bonds or securities in <br /> lieu of cash retainage, or to have cash retainage deposited in an interest bearing account, in <br /> accordance with ORS 279.420. Irrevocable Letters of credit from a bank doing business in Oregon <br /> will be accepted in lieu of cash retainage. <br /> Public Improvement Contract (Comp)--Page 1 <br /> (Revised April 1948) p R l G~ N A L <br /> <br />
